Andhra CM inducts two into cabinet

-

AMARAVATI: Andhra Pradesh Chief Minister N Chandrabab­u Naidu on Sunday expanded his cabinet with the induction of two ministers.

Governor E S L Narasimhan administer­ed the oath of office and secrecy to NMD Farooq and Kidari Sravan at a ceremony attended by Naidu, his other cabinet colleagues and senior officials.

Farooq, a member of the State Legislativ­e Council, had been serving as the chairman of the Upper House of the state legislatur­e.

He had earlier served as a Minister in the cabinet of N T Rama Rao and Chandrabab­u Naidu in undivided Andhra Pradesh.

Sravan is the son of Kidari Sarveswara Rao, who was gunned down by Maoists in Visakhapat­nam district in September. Sarvesawar­a Rao was a member of the State Legislativ­e Assembly from Araku.

With this expansion, Naidu has given representa­tion to Muslims and tribals in the cabinet.
